      • WAZALENDO SACCO SUPPORTS BUSOGA COMMUNITY WITH MEDICAL AND SCHOOL ITEMS
        27 January 2024 Wazalendo Savings and Credit Cooperative Society has donated items valued at 50 million shillings that included 20 hospital delivery beds, 600 mama kits and a pledge of 600 dozens of exercise books. The items were delivered during the official launch of Tarehe Sita activities in Busoga subregion that took place at Buyende District. Tarehe Sita is a day celebrated to commemorate the launch the National Resistance Movement (NRM)/ National Resistance Army (NRA) struggle that culminated into the liberation of Uganda from the forces of tyranny on 26th January 1986. This year’s celebration that marks the 43rd Tarehe Sita anniversary shall be held at Bugweri District on 6th February 2024.       • ENGINEERS BRIGADE ARE FOOTBALL CHAMPIONS AS AIR FORCE WINS NETBALL AT THE CDF’S CUP
        ENGINEERS BRIGADE ARE FOOTBALL CHAMPIONS AS AIR FORCE WINS NETBALL AT THE CDF’S CUP 12th September 2023 The 15th Edition of the Chief of Defence Forces Cup tournament ended at Kakyeka Stadium, Mbarara City. The two-week event attracted 19 football teams and 12 netball teams drawn from the Uganda Peoples’ Defence Forces Formations and Units. The breath-taking final match between the Air Force and Engineers Brigade ended 1 all in the 90 minutes and was decided by a penalty shootout which Engineers wom 4 : 1. Air Force were winners in netball beating UPDF Headquarters by 40:35.       • WSACCO RISK CHAMPIONS URGED TO BE AGENTS OF CHANGE
        On 4th August 2023   Wazalendo Savings and Credit Cooperative Society (WSACCO) Risk Champions have been urged to put the knowledge that they got from the training into practice so that they become agents of change and help the society to minimize risk exposures arising from day to day activities and operations.   Risk Champions are persons selected from different departments by virtue of their expertise in a particular aspect of risk management but are not risk owners.       • WAZALENDO SACCO HOSTS ACCOSCA DELEGATION
        WAZALENDO SACCO HOSTS ACCOSCA DELEGATION Wazalendo Savings and Credit Cooperative Society (WSACCO) hosted the African Confederation for Cooperatives Savings and Credit Associations (ACCOSCA) delegation led by Executive Director Mr George Ombado at WSACCO headquarters in Kiwatule on the 25th of April 2023. ACCOSCA is the Continental body that brings together National Cooperatives Associations in Africa with its Headquarters in Nairobi, Kenya.
